The material in which the furniture is made of goes on to determine its quality and longevity. You have pros and cons with each kind of material. For instance, metal may be durable, but its limiting properties may also make it less versatile in terms of form and design. Wood is good, and it is aromatic. However, when not handled and reinforced properly, it can chop, peel, or else easily decay, that which would affect its survival to posterity.

There are many different decorative techniques and stylistic processes in furniture making. For instance, a finished product may do well with textile enrichment, in which it is enhanced by cushions and upholstery. In the course of its making, one may employ various styles like inlaying, carving, and turning, or else pitch in some painting or ornamental decoration.

Of course, there are also the considerations for standards in functionality and safety. This touches on considerations on user safety. For example, a particular trapping may be tested for reliability or safety, or else for durability, strength, and stability. They are made to undergo test methods and pass safety requirements, such as assessments for ignitability, before being recognized with a stamp of excellence.
